Transaction b70be040162e3bb62d960141cb5b34d7e8705695cd9506389f673a0bde08ff11
3 Input
2 Outputs
- b70be040162e3bb62d960141cb5b34d7e8705695cd9506389f673a0bde08ff11:0
- b70be040162e3bb62d960141cb5b34d7e8705695cd9506389f673a0bde08ff11:1
value 12132054
address 14fGQdNsJp2SX6S7M4VniZbv7eWHpat4VS
value 2902913000
address 1JGMYrH8xF9H5ZmMEn3sEQMf2YoEhTe1Hw